Career path

Career Role (Robotics & Visual Literacy) Description
Robotics Software Engineer (Visual AI) Develops and maintains software for robotic systems, specializing in computer vision and image processing. High demand in autonomous vehicles and industrial automation.
Computer Vision Engineer (Robotics) Designs and implements algorithms for robots to "see" and interpret their environment. Crucial for navigation, object recognition and manipulation in various robotics applications.
Robotics Technician (Visual Inspection) Installs, maintains, and troubleshoots robotic systems, focusing on visual inspection and quality control processes. Essential for manufacturing and logistics.
AI Robotics Data Scientist Collects, analyzes and interprets data from robotic systems, using visual data for model training and improvement. Critical for performance optimization and system development.
